SHIPPENSBURG, Pa.- The Shippensburg University tennis team dropped a Pennsylvania State Athletic Conference (PSAC) match to the visiting West Chester Golden Rams Tuesday afternoon at Robb Sports Complex, 7-0.
Shippensburg (3-12, 1-2 PSAC) had some close calls, but were unable to take a set against the visiting Golden Rams (4-7, 2-0).
Senior
Brighid Cantwell won a total of nine games, losing a tight battle to WCU's Rachel Haupt in No. 6 singles: 7-5, 6-4.
Freshman
Rachel Gallagher won four games in No. 4 singles. Junior
Brooklynn Rupert took three games at No. 2 singles, and sophomore
Corinne Markovich won three in No. 1 singles competition.
In doubles, Shippensburg's No. 3 squad – Cantwell and Gallagher – won a pair of games. The No. 2 doubles duo of junior
Kendall Winters and freshman
Brinley Orris took one game against their WCU counterparts.
